At this price point the food is good. We had a dinner for 4 people with two different fish dishes and one beef salad, one boiled vegetable and two pots of rice. All of the dishes had a good flavor and a nice appearance. The fish kho was the winner for me. It was really nice. Rice came in aluminum and the rest in porcelain. No plastic here! The location is great, the menu is very large and has pictures and English translations which is a real bonus! Interior design is mediocre but fully expected at this rather cheap price point and type of restaurant.. The staff was attentive, friendly and quick. Toilets and kitchen were very clean as far as we could tell. The only real bummer is the fact that there is an indoor smoking department that isn't fully separated from the rest of the restaurant. Otherwise, this is a really good place to eat and I recommend it. Especially if you like fish and don't fancy paying for "fine dining".
